Bewitched Brazilians, about whose game it is customary to joke. The forums used to be constantly met with posts about the insulting “arrival” of an opponent with a yellow-green flag. Jokes are jokes, and the maniac “unique” Brazilian style of poker, apparently, works. At a minimum, this is indirectly indicated by statistics - in the history of the Sunday Million, the Brazilians have won it 50 times, some even twice.
